Kit for fast food detection

By designing limit guide rods and positioning support plates, the problems of easy dust adhesion and cumbersome flipping of the lid in food rapid testing kits are solved, achieving stable material support and efficient operation.

A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

When using existing food rapid testing kits, the materials are easily placed directly on the ground before being put into the kit, which causes dust to adhere and the opening and closing operation is cumbersome.

Method used

The design employs a limiting guide rod and a positioning support plate. The limiting guide rod compresses the spring to misalign the sealing cap with the reagent kit, while the positioning support plate slides and limits the movement under the action of elasticity. Combined with gear meshing, this allows the collection plate to slide out, simplifying the handling and storage of materials.

Benefits of technology

It improves the support and placement of materials, reduces the risk of dust adhesion, simplifies the flip-top operation, and improves the efficiency of material handling.

Abstract

The utility model discloses a kit for fast food inspection, which relates to the technical field of storage and comprises a kit body, a sealing cover is slidably mounted on the surface of the kit body, a limiting guide rod is fixedly mounted on the surface of the sealing cover, and the surface of the limiting guide rod is slidably mounted on the inner side of the kit body. A positioning support plate is slidably mounted on the inner side of the kit body, according to the kit for fast food detection, after fast food detection operation is completed, a detector only needs to control the positioning support plate to descend on the inner side of the kit body, and when the positioning support plate does not limit the sealing cover any more, the sealing cover is pushed to reset through the elastic property of a compressed second spring, so that the sealing cover is closed, and the detection efficiency is improved. In this way, the defect that materials are inconvenient to support and place due to the fact that a traditional kit body is turned over through a sealing cover is further overcome, and then the defect that dust adheres to the materials which are directly placed on the ground and then placed into the kit body is overcome.

Description

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of storage technology, and in particular to a reagent kit for rapid food testing. Background Technology

[0002] Food safety refers to food that is non-toxic, harmless, meets the required nutritional standards, and does not cause any acute, subacute, or chronic harm to human health. With the continuous development of society and the economy, people are paying more and more attention to food quality and safety, which is constantly urging food supervision and management departments and other relevant departments to play their role and strengthen the inspection of food.

[0003] Literature review revealed that most current rapid food testing kits can detect food in a relatively short time, thus ensuring testing efficiency. However, some existing rapid food testing kits often use a flip-top cover. This type of cover cannot effectively support and limit the material, resulting in the material being placed directly on the ground before being inserted into the kit, which can easily lead to dust adhesion and other problems. [0027] Please see Figure 1-5This utility model provides a technical solution: a food rapid testing kit, including a kit body 1, a sealing cap 2 slidably mounted on the surface of the kit body 1, an external groove 3 on the surface of the sealing cap 2, and a handle 4 rotatably mounted on the surface of the sealing cap 2. The sealing cap 2 is located above the kit body 1 to cover and protect the kit body 1, while the external groove 3 on the sealing cap 2 is for limiting the placement of relevant materials during food rapid testing, and the handle 4 is for assisting the testing personnel in carrying the kit body 1 and changing its position.

[0028] Furthermore, a limiting guide rod 5 is fixedly installed on the surface of the sealing cap 2. The surface of the limiting guide rod 5 is slidably installed on the inner side of the reagent kit body 1. A second spring 18 is slidably sleeved on the surface of the limiting guide rod 5. The two ends of the second spring 18 are respectively fixedly installed on the surface of the limiting guide rod 5 and the inner side of the reagent kit body 1. A positioning support plate 6 is slidably installed on the inner side of the reagent kit body 1. A first spring 7 is slidably sleeved on the surface of the positioning support plate 6. The two ends of the first spring 7 are respectively fixedly installed on the inner side of the reagent kit body 1 and the surface of the positioning support plate 6. A positioning groove 8 is opened on the inner side of the sealing cap 2. The surface of the positioning support plate 6 is slidably installed on the inner wall of the positioning groove 8 on the sealing cap 2. The shape of the surface of the positioning support plate 6 is a bevel and a rectangular surface. A storage tank 9 and a discharge tank 10 are opened on the inner side of the reagent kit body 1.

[0029] Furthermore, when it is necessary to retrieve and store relevant materials for rapid food testing, the testing personnel only need to push the sealing cap 2 to separate it from the surface of the reagent kit body 1. At this time, the sealing cap 2 is limited inside the reagent kit body 1 by the limiting guide rod 5. Therefore, the sealing cap 2 is misaligned with the reagent kit body 1 by the limiting guide rod 5 pressing the second spring 18 until the positioning support plate 6 is no longer compressed by the sealing cap 2. At this time, the sealing cap 2 slides out through the inclined surface of the positioning support plate 6 on the inner wall of the positioning support groove 8 on the sealing cap 2. The positioning support plate 6 is pushed by the elasticity of the compressed first spring 7 to make the rectangular surface form a limiting block on the sealing cap 2. Therefore, the testing personnel can make matching adjustments at the material storage tank 9 and the material discharge tank 10 on the reagent kit body 1. The food rapid testing materials are handled and stored. After the rapid testing is completed, the testing personnel only need to control the positioning support plate 6 to descend inside the reagent kit body 1. When the positioning support plate 6 no longer restricts the sealing cover 2, the sealing cover 2 is pushed back by the elasticity of the compressed second spring 18. This method further improves the disadvantage of the traditional reagent kit body 1 using the sealing cover 2 for flipping operation, which is not convenient for supporting and placing materials. It also reduces the disadvantage of dust adhesion caused by placing materials directly on the ground and then putting them into the reagent kit body 1, and reduces the cumbersome operation of using a locking buckle to fix the flipped sealing cover 2 and the reagent kit body 1. This improves the multi-effect of the reagent kit body 1 and the sealing cover 2 working together.

[0030] Furthermore, a first collection plate 11 and a second collection plate 12 are slidably mounted on the inner side of the reagent kit body 1. An auxiliary support plate 13 is fixedly mounted on the surface of the first collection plate 11. A gear 14 is rotatably mounted on the surface of the auxiliary support plate 13. The surface of the gear 14 is meshed with the surface of the second collection plate 12. A positioning seat 15 is fixedly mounted on the surface of the reagent kit body 1. A positioning block 16 is slidably mounted on the inner side of the positioning seat 15. The inner side of the positioning block 16 is rotatably mounted on the surface of the protrusion of the first collection plate 11. A torsion spring 17 is fixedly mounted at the connection between the positioning block 16 and the protrusion of the first collection plate 11. The two ends of the torsion spring 17 are respectively fixedly mounted on the inner side of the positioning block 16 and the surface of the protrusion of the first collection plate 11.

[0031] Furthermore, when it is necessary to retrieve materials or collect waste from the first collection plate 11 and the second collection plate 12, the testing personnel only need to control the positioning block 16 to rotate. When the positioning block 16 separates from the positioning seat 15, the testing personnel control the positioning block 16 to drive the first collection plate 11 to slide out inside the reagent kit body 1. At the same time, the first collection plate 11 is adjusted by the meshing of the gear 14 on the auxiliary support plate 13 with the second collection plate 12, so that the second collection plate 12 slides out inside the reagent kit body 1 simultaneously. In this way, it is ensured that the first collection plate 11 and the second collection plate 12 can be quickly retrieved when the reagent kit body 1 is used for rapid food testing, thereby improving the efficiency of handling related materials when using the reagent kit body 1.
